Dudes, Master Cocktail Attire Wedding Men Vibes
Cocktail attire wedding men looks start simple: a suit that hugs right, not baggy. Navy, charcoal, or light grey—I've rocked my navy one to five gigs, zero regrets. Crisp white shirt, tie optional (skip for daytime chill), brown loafers or Oxfords. Men's cocktail attire wedding outfits scream "I care" without boardroom boring. Add a pocket square or cool watch for that extra swagger—my go-to move at my cousin's do.
Summer cocktail attire weddings? Ditch wool, bro—linen or cotton in beige, soft blue saved me from melting at a beach bash. Roll sleeves post-ceremony, pair with no-show socks. Pro twist: textured blazer over chinos if it's super relaxed. What is cocktail attire for a wedding in the heat? Breezy sharp, not swamp monster. Avoid sneakers or loud prints; keep it timeless and cool.
Ladies, Slay Cocktail Attire for Women Wedding Style
What is cocktail attire for a wedding for you? Midi or knee-length dresses that flow—chiffon, satin, wrap styles in pastels or floral. My sisters wore a coral wrap; hid snacks, danced free. Cocktail attire for women wedding picks like jumpsuits or chic co-ords (skirt + blouse), adds a modern edge. Heels, wedges (grass-proof!), dainty necklace, clutch—boom, goddess mode without bride-shadowing.
Summer cocktail attire? Airy georgette, lilac or mint—lifesaver at an outdoor Punjab wedding where AC was a myth. Fresh twist: asymmetrical hems or lace details for personality. Steer from minis or neon; aim for bride-friendly festive. Velvet for evenings, silk for luxe—mix fabrics like a pro.
Fresh Twists & Hacks for Every Cocktail Attire Wedding
- Venue Vibes: Beach? Light florals, tan suits. Ballroom? Jewel tones like emerald, burgundy velvet.
- Color Pops: Summer cocktail attire loves corals, yellows; winters go deep navy, black.
- Don'ts: No jeans, tees, or floor-gowns (too formal). Overdress lightly—ditch jacket later.
- New Hack: Turtleneck under blazer for men (edgy cool); cape sleeves on dresses for women (wow factor).
- Grooming Game: Fresh shave/perfume, neat hair—outfit's 70%, vibe's 30%.
